It is wrong to assume that these attorneys are there to give a horse legal representation. The case is different in that, they provide counsel services to individual and cooperate clients involved in horse business. Clients in the corporate world include breeding farms, racetracks and horse transporters. Individual customers to these attorneys in the city of Dedham, MA, include grooms, veterinarians, farriers, riders, coaches and stable owners.
The equine solicitors in Dedham, MA, are responsible for helping the clients to organize and conduct their businesses in a way that does not go contrary to the law. They use their in-depth knowledge to give legal counsel and direct clients on how to go about various issues relating to the horse business. These issues range from agreements relating to purchases, agreements and sales. In addition, they have the skills to handle litigation that come from injuries, transactions and contracts.
